The Role

As a Contracts & Governance Coordinator, you can make your own powerful contribution to people across Westminster. Working at the centre of strategic decision making, you'll bring together stakeholders, contract managers and service providers to facilitate strong governance, clear accountability and high standards of performance across the Council's Housing Directorate. Through proactive contract management and performance oversight, you'll ensure compliance, mitigate risk and optimise value for money.

About You

An established professional with knowledge of legislation relevant to social housing, procurement and local governance frameworks, you'll have a strong understanding of housing management, compliance and resident engagement. Skilled in analysing performance data to monitor and improve contractor performance, you'll have proven experience of managing and delivering projects with a focus on governance, risk management and service improvement. How to prepare for a job interview at Shared Services Partnership

Know Your Stuff

Make sure you brush up on the relevant legislation and frameworks related to social housing and procurement. Understanding the ins and outs of these topics will not only help you answer questions confidently but also show that you're genuinely interested in the role.

Showcase Your Experience

Prepare specific examples from your past work where you've successfully managed projects or improved contractor performance.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your answers, making it easier for the interviewers to see your impact.

Engage with Stakeholders

Since the role involves working with various stakeholders, think about how you can demonstrate your communication skills. Be ready to discuss how you've built relationships in previous roles and how you would approach stakeholder engagement in this position.
